Integration Engineering - Software Engineer at Apple - ScoutJobs - The AI-curated global job board
Skip to content
Apple
Posted a day ago

Integration Engineering - Software Engineer

Apple

Requirements

2+ years Apache Camel, 8+ years Java, 5+ years Spring, 5+ years Oracle or NoSQL, 5+ years Distributed System Architecture, Knowledge of HTTP/S, TCP, DNS, Security protocols (SSL/TLS, PKI, PGP), Performance tuning

Skills

JavaSpringMongoDBDistributed Systems

About the role

Responsibilities

  • Design and develop frameworks that process high volume transactions with Apple’s partners
  • Utilize technical leadership to drive enhancements and scale B2B platforms
  • Develop solutions to optimize availability and consistency across multiple data centers and cloud providers
  • Enhance frameworks for managing persistence, event processing, transaction correlation, and notifications
  • Work closely with domain-specific project developers, operations, and systems engineers

Requirements

  • 8+ years of programming experience in Java for building middleware or backend applications
  • 5+ years of experience using Java frameworks such as Spring
  • 5+ years of experience with Oracle or NoSQL databases (e.g., MongoDB)
  • 5+ years of experience designing scalable solutions using Distributed System Architecture
  • 2+ years of experience building frameworks using middleware like Apache Camel
  • Strong knowledge of HTTP/S, TCP, DNS, and web application load balancing
  • Deep understanding of security protocols including SSL/TLS, PKI, X509 certificates, and PGP
  • Hands-on experience in performance tuning of applications and databases
  • Strong object-oriented design and analysis skills

Preferred Qualifications

  • Knowledge of scripting languages such as bash or Perl
  • Experience with cloud-based solution integrations
  • Familiarity with AI/ML fundamentals
  • Working experience in Agile development methodology
  • Proven ability to lead large projects and handle ambiguity in fast-paced environments

About the Company

Apple E-Business Services team is seeking an outstanding hands-on Integration Software Engineer with a passion for developing highly scalable integration platforms. At Apple, we rely on our employees' diverse set of backgrounds and perspectives to champion innovation through extraordinary ideas to surprise and delight our customers.

ScoutJobs Agent

Get matches like this delivered daily

Sign up free — we'll pull jobs that fit your CV from across the web and rank them for you.

Get started — it's free

Integration Engineering - Software Engineer

Apple · Hyderabad

Sign up to apply